Non Ishida published three picture grid puzzles in 1988 in Japan below the name of "Window Art Puzzles". Subsequently, in 1990, James Dalgety in the UK invented the name Nonograms after Non Ishida, and The Sunday Telegraph began publishing them on a weekly basis. By 1993, the very first book of nonograms was published by Non Ishida in Japan. The Sunday Telegraph published a committed puzzle book titled the "Book of Nonograms". Nonograms have been also published in Sweden, United States (initially by Games magazine two ), South Africa and other countries. The Sunday Telegraph ran a competition in 1998 to choose a new name for their puzzles.
